What is Hair Transplantation?
Hair transplantation involves removing hair follicles from a part of the body (generally the back of the scalp, known as the donor area) and implanting them into bald or thinning areas on the scalp (recipient area). This procedure is a sustainable solution for various types of hair loss, including androgenetic alopecia, which affects both men and women. By utilizing the patient’s own hair, the risk of rejection is minimal, ensuring a natural look post-procedure.
Popular Techniques: FUE vs. DHI
The two most common techniques for hair transplantation are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E) and Direct Hair Implantation (DHI). FUE involves extracting individual hair follicles and then implanting them separately into the recipient area. This technique is less invasive than traditional methods, such as strip harvesting, and results in minimal scarring. DHI, on the other hand, allows the surgeon to implant hair follicles without the need for incisions. This method can enhance hair density and is noted for its precision, making it a favorite among patients.
Who is an Ideal Candidate for Hair Transplant?
An ideal candidate for hair transplantation is someone experiencing hair loss due to various reasons, such as genetics, medical conditions, or prior surgeries. Generally, individuals aged 25 and above are considered suitable candidates, as their hair loss patterns tend to stabilize by this age. However, an evaluation by a qualified specialist is necessary to determine the appropriateness of the procedure based on hair type, amount of hair loss, and overall health.
Cost Overview of Hair Transplant in Istanbul
Cost is a significant consideration for many patients when contemplating a hair transplant. Istanbul is renowned for offering competitive pricing compared to Western countries. The cost of hair transplantation ranges based on factors like the number of grafts needed, the chosen technique, and the clinic’s reputation.
Average Pricing for Various Graft Quantities
The average cost of hair transplants in Istanbul varies, typically ranging from $950 to $6,000, depending on the number of grafts. A 3000-graft procedure often costs between $2,200 to $4,500, while 5000 grafts can range from $1,900 to $5,000. Such pricing strategies make Istanbul an attractive destination for medical tourism focused on hair restoration.
What Factors Influence the Cost?
Several variables can influence the overall cost of a hair transplant. These include:
- Graft Quantity: The more grafts required, the higher the overall cost.
- Technique: Advanced methods like DHI tend to be more expensive.
- Package Inclusions: Many clinics offer all-inclusive packages that cover accommodation, post-operative care, and transfers, which may also affect pricing.
Understanding Package Inclusions and Hidden Costs
Patients should be cautious regarding hidden costs and what their chosen package includes. Some clinics may advertise low base prices but charge significantly more for additional services or medications. It’s advisable to ensure clarity on what is included in the initial quote to avoid unexpected expenses later on.
Preparation for a Successful Hair Transplant
Proper preparation for hair transplantation is crucial for enhancing the success rate of the procedure and minimizing risks. Patients must adhere to pre-operative guidelines provided by their surgeons.
Pre-Operative Recommendations
Several recommendations should be followed before surgery, such as avoiding alcohol consumption, stopping blood-thinning medications, and ensuring the hair is cut to a manageable length as per the doctor’s advice. These steps promote better healing and prepare the scalp for the upcoming surgery.
Health Assessments and Screening
A thorough health assessment is essential before undergoing a hair transplant. This includes blood tests, scalp examination, and a discussion of medical history to identify any potential health risks. Such evaluations ensure that candidates are fit for surgery and understand the implications of the procedure.

Post-Operative Care and Recovery
Post-operative care is vitally important in ensuring the success of the hair transplant. Following the surgery, patients should adhere to their surgeon’s instructions to promote healing and ensure optimal results.
Immediate Aftercare: What to Expect
In the immediate aftermath of the procedure, patients may experience swelling, discomfort, and minor bleeding in the donor and recipient areas. It is essential to apply cold compresses as recommended and to avoid touching the scalp to prevent follicle dislodgement.
Long-Term Maintenance of Transplanted Hair
Long-term maintenance involves following a regular hair care routine and adhering to any prescribed medications, such as minoxidil or finasteride, to support hair growth. Regular check-ups with the surgeon can help monitor progress and address any issues that may arise.
Signs of Complications and When to Seek Help
While hair transplants are generally safe, complications can occur. Signs of infection, excessive swelling, or persistent pain should prompt an immediate consultation with the surgeon. Early detection of complications can prevent lasting effects and ensure a smooth recovery process.
